Change read_alphacoff_dynamic_symtab to use gdb::byte_vector
This changes read_alphacoff_dynamic_symtab to use gdb::byte_vector. This allows for the removal of some cleanups. Tested by the buildbot; though I don't know whether this code path is ever actually run. gdb/ChangeLog 2018-04-03 Tom Tromey <tom@tromey.com> * mipsread.c (read_alphacoff_dynamic_symtab): Use gdb::byte_vector.
